Taking Switches on Compressions: The Art of Efficient CPR
When it involves carrying out mouth-to-mouth resuscitation, taking turns on compressions is essential for keeping high-quality chest compressions. It aids prevent exhaustion amongst rescuers and ensures that the casualty gets constant and efficient compressions. The recommended rate for upper body compressions is in between 100 to 120 per minute, with a deepness of a minimum of 2 inches for adults. Rescuers need to switch every two mins or quicker if they really feel fatigued.

Identifying No Breathing
Identifying no breathing is vital in validating heart attack. After examining responsiveness:
- Look for upper body rise. Listen for breath sounds. Feel for air versus your cheek.
If there's no regular breath within 10 seconds, call for aid immediately and start upper body compressions.

Public Defibrillator Usage: A Lifesaver
Another important component in cardiac arrest scenarios is using Automated External Defibrillators (AEDs):
Locate an AED: Lots of public places currently have AEDs accessible. Follow Directions: AEDs offer voice motivates; follow them carefully. Attach Pads Correctly: Make certain pads are put appropriately on birthday suit-- one pad on the top right breast and one on the reduced left side.Using an AED boosts survival opportunities substantially when made use of without delay alongside CPR.

The Mechanics Behind Taking Turns on Compressions
Taking turns on compressions includes organized control amongst rescuers:
Timing Your Change: Purpose to change every two mins or after 5 cycles of 30 compressions and 2 breaths. Communicate Clearly: Usage expressions like "Switch!" so everybody knows when to change without missing out on a beat. Stay Efficient: Keep shifts smooth-- do not allow hands leave the upper body during switches.This method avoids tiredness and keeps high-grade compression standards needed for reliable resuscitation efforts.
Lower Compression Depth: Why It Matters
Maintaining correct compression deepness is important in making certain blood flow throughout heart attack:
Adult Deepness: At the very least 2 inches (5 centimeters) Child Depth: Concerning 1/3 the depth of their chest Infant Deepness: Roughly 1 1/2 inches (4 centimeters)Lower compression depths fall short to create ample blood circulation-- ensuring appropriate depth straight associates with survival rates.
